If you think of how this hotel was established, it is pretty amazing. It started with a visionary view “The house of your neighbor is for sale only once”. And that is exactly what Mr Pulitzer did back in the 60’s, 25 of them to be exact. Together with KLM and Heineken he bought 25 Canal houses on the most premium spot in Amsterdam. What is even more incredible about this setup, is that it is all interlaced with an adjoining garden between the houses on Prinsengracht and Keizersgracht. It is safe to say that such a stunt would be impossible these days. Staying at the Pulitzer Amsterdam is not your average hotel stay. Situated next to the nine streets, you can truly experience how it is to live in the cosy city of Amsterdam.

The hotel was beautifully renovated 3 years ago. Jacu Strauss was responsible for this distinctive interior design. To describe the style, I would have to say a modern twist of Dutch classic heritage.
